Our take

Čardašs belongs in the late hours when the room is warm and the conversation has slowed. It opens with a sharp bite of grapes and leather that feels intentional rather than decorative, vetiver adding a green edge that keeps the fruit from leaning sweet. Black pepper and rose arrive quickly, the spice cutting through the floral softness so the heart stays dry rather than romantic. Tonka bean rounds the corners just enough to keep the pepper from feeling harsh, but this is not a gentle blend. The leather and the pepper work together to give the fragrance a firm stance that suits someone who wants to be noticed without raising a hand.

The drydown is where the argument settles. Amber and patchouli take over with a heavy, earthy warmth, oakmoss adding a mossy depth that feels rooted and serious. Cedar keeps the base from collapsing into syrup, letting the amber stay dry and the vanilla accord hover in the background without taking control. This is a fragrance for the person who prefers a chypre that holds its ground, who wants the rose and the fruit to be surrounded by shadow rather than light. The tonka and the amber offer comfort, but the oakmoss and the leather refuse to let that comfort become soft. It stays close to the skin in character even as the notes grow heavier, the patchouli and the cedar locking together while the pepper lingers faintly in the air around the rose
